Price

A mobility scooter can be a lifesaver for those who suffer from limitations in mobility due to a medical condition, an accident, or simply the passage of time. These scooters can provide an entire new level of autonomy and independence to those who use it. They can also help relieve pain caused by conditions like rheumatoid arthritis. However, a mobility scooter can be costly and it is essential to conduct some research prior to buying. Fortunately, there are some ways to make the price of a mobility scooter more manageable.

Shop around to find the best price on a mobility scooter. You can often find an array of choices online, and a lot of these sellers provide free shipping to customers. This can save you a considerable amount of money, particularly when you're buying multiple scooters at once.

Another method to reduce the cost of mobility scooters is to make use of insurance coverage or financing options. These programs can lower the initial purchase price and some allow you to lease your mobility scooter for a monthly fee. This is a great option when you plan to frequently use your mobility scooter but can't afford to pay for it all upfront.

The kind of scooter you pick will also affect the cost. For instance, portable lightweight scooters are usually less expensive than standard models. They are able to be disassembled to fit in a vehicle or trunk. They have a lower capacity for weight and shorter operating range compared to regular models.

A mobility scooter class 3 is a different matter. It can be used in public roads and can transport more cargo. This type of scooter is more expensive than a class 2 model, but can be well worth the extra cost for some users.

Other elements that can affect the price of a mobility scooter include its size, weight-bearing capacity, and the accessories available. A scooter that has plenty of storage space can make it easier to carry heavy bags on your back, which can be a challenge for those who struggles with mobility issues.

Warranty

If you purchase a mobility scooter on the internet it is crucial to verify the warranty provided by the manufacturer. The scooter should have a limited warranty that covers the parts and labor for a specific amount of time. The warranty should also cover the cost of repairs in the event of accident or malfunction. Most scooters are covered by an unrestricted parts-and-labor warranty for a period of one year from the date of purchase. Some companies offer a longer warranty to give you additional security.

Before you purchase a scooter, take into consideration where and how you will make use of it. If you'll be going to the mall a lot, for example, then an easy-to-use, lightweight scooter could be ideal for you. If you'll be riding on sidewalks and park trails and trails, then a bigger heavy-duty model could be the best choice.

It's important to find out if your scooter is covered by your insurance. Medicare for instance, covers mobility aids, scooters and other durable medical equipment (DME) under Part B. You can contact your doctor to discuss your condition and determine if you're eligible.

Most showrooms have a limited range of scooters. If you're looking to purchase a scooter that's not in their showroom, they'll usually be willing to order it for you, however, it will cost you more than had you ordered it on the internet. This is because showrooms must pay for their physical locations as well as inventory, which is why they have to charge you more for their service.
